Lot Information

16-24 - Helensburgh and Lomond

The successful Tenderer(s) will provide an outreach tenancy support service to individuals and families who may fulfil any of the below criteria: statutory homeless households households at risk of homelessness living in temporary accommodation have recently been looked after are Housing First Tenants
